The first step to installing your Node is planning which sensors you need and where to mount the Node or Nodes and Gateway.
The Nodes should be placed where the data is needed, and so that they have unobstructed lines of sight to the Gateway or another Node. Obstructions like hills, large metal barriers, or trees could block the signal - you might need to plan additional Nodes to act as repeaters to avoid such obstructions. Mounting the Nodes and Gateway as high off the ground as possible can increase the transmission range. Since the Nodes communicate with each other, you can create a chain or mesh network that covers a distance much longer than the transmission range of a single Node.
Each Gateway can receive data from up to 32 Nodes. (You can add additional Gateways to your account to receive data from additional Nodes.)
Once you have a plan for where your Gateway and Nodes should be mounted, The EnviroMonitor app will walk you through the steps to set up and mount each component of your system. You will need to go to the iOS App Store or Google Play Store and download the EnviroMonitor App onto your smartphone.
